Opening ActivityYour robot can also use sonar to send ultrasonic
sound waves out and detect objects
This sensor is called the Ultrasonic Sensor
Discussion QuestionsWhy does the Ultrasonic Sensor have two openings in the front ?
One opening is for sending out
the sound waves
One opening is for receiving the returning
sound waves
Discussion Questions
The Touch Sensor must touch an object in order to detect it
What is the difference between the Ultrasonic Sensor and the Touch Sensor ?
The Ultrasonic Sensor does not have to touch an object to detect it
